探索VueBlog:一个高效、可定制的前端博客框架

探索VueBlog:一个高效、可定制的前端博客框架

vueBlogvue + node + express + mongodb 个人博客系统项目地址:https://gitcode.com/gh_mirrors/vue/vueBlog

是一个基于 Vue.js 和 Vuex 的现代Web应用程序模板,专为创建功能丰富、高性能的个人博客而设计。它结合了最新的前端技术和简洁的设计理念,旨在提供一个既易于上手又能满足高级开发者需求的平台。

项目简介

VueBlog的核心是Vue.js,这是一个轻量级但强大的渐进式JavaScript框架,以其灵活性和易用性闻名。通过与Vuex状态管理库集成,VueBlog提供了一种组织复杂应用状态的有效方式。此外,项目还利用Vue Router进行路由管理,确保页面之间的导航流畅无阻。

该项目不仅是一个基础的博客系统,更是一个学习和实践前沿前端技术的理想平台。它的代码结构清晰,注释详尽,对于想要提升Vue.js技能的开发者来说,是一个很好的参考示例。

技术分析

  • Vue.js:作为项目的基石,Vue.js提供了响应式的数据绑定和组件化开发能力,使得构建可重用且独立的模块变得简单。

  • Vuex:用于集中管理全局状态,避免数据在组件间混乱地传递,保证了应用的状态一致性。

  • Vue Router:实现了SPA(单页应用程序)的路由管理,使得在不刷新整个页面的情况下能够跳转到不同的视图。

  • Axios:作为HTTP客户端,用于处理服务器端API请求,获取或更新博客数据。

  • Markdown支持:博客内容以Markdown格式编写,简洁直观,便于编辑和阅读。

应用场景

VueBlog可以被任何人用于:

  1. 快速搭建个人博客,展示你的作品和思想。

  2. 建立团队知识库,分享内部文档和教程。

  3. 创建一个实验性的web项目,测试和学习新技术。

  4. 开发者可以通过此项目了解和熟悉Vue全家桶的实战应用。

特点

  1. 高度可定制:由于采用了模块化设计,你可以根据需要自定义模板、样式和功能。

  2. SEO友好:通过使用Vue Server Renderer实现预渲染,提高搜索引擎的抓取效率。

  3. 快速加载:利用Vue懒加载和静态资源优化,提升用户体验。

  4. 响应式设计:无论是在桌面还是移动设备上,都能呈现出优秀的浏览效果。

  5. 易于部署:支持多种云服务提供商,如GitHub Pages、Vercel等,一键发布你的博客。

  6. 社区支持:随着项目的不断发展,你可以在社区中找到丰富的资源和帮助。

VueBlog项目不仅是一个实用的工具,也是一个展示Vue.js及其生态系统潜力的平台。如果你正在寻找一个高效的前端博客解决方案或者想深入学习Vue.js,那么VueBlog绝对值得一试。立即探索并开始你的创作之旅吧!

vueBlogvue + node + express + mongodb 个人博客系统项目地址:https://gitcode.com/gh_mirrors/vue/vueBlog

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

井队湛Heath

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值